Log:
  Retire lmc(4)
  
  This driver supports legacy, 32-bit PCI devices, and had an ambiguous
  license.  Supported devices were already reported to be rare in 2003
  (when an earlier version of the driver was removed in r123201).

+20180501:
+       The lmc(4) driver has been removed.  This was a WAN interface
+       card that was already reportedly rare in 2003, and had an ambiguous
+       license.  If you have device lmc in your kernel config file it must
+       be removed.
